Career Obituary Who are you at the end of your career journey Sometimes it’s hard to see clearly who we want to be right now, how we define success, and how to find career fulfillment over time. If things are blurry for you, try writing your Career Obituary. Here’s how it works: Fast forward 20 (or however many) years to your ultimate retirement party. Significant colleagues, loyal networking connections, and supportive friends and family are all in attendance. Several of your colleagues would like to say a few words about what it was like to work with you.  What would you want them to say? Move into a quiet, creative space, and write from a third person perspective about how people experienced you, the accomplishments they witnessed, and the value you brought to the table each day. After your draft is complete, observe the tone and the heart of the message. How far away is this person from who you are now? What choices are required in order to become this future self? What core values must you uphold? Applications Now Being Accepted for the 2018 WISE Internship Program Oct. 20, 2017 ASME is as of now tolerating applications from designing understudies who are keen on speaking to the Society in the 2018 Washington Internships for Students of Engineering (WISE) program. Applications for the entry level position, which will happen the following summer, must be stamped or messaged to ASME by Dec. 31. Positioned as probably the best entry level position in the U.S. by the Princeton Review, the WISE program offers third-and fourth year designing understudies the chance to spend the late spring in Washington, D.C., figuring out how government authorities settle on choices on complex mechanical issues and how specialists can add to the dynamic procedure. ASME will support one WISE temporary job during the 2018 WISE term, which will occur from June 3-Aug. 4, 2018. Toward the finish of the nine weeks, each assistant will finish an open approach paper on a subject of intrigue and present their discoveries on Capitol Hill. Notwithstanding third-and fourth-year designing understudies, late alumni who are starting investigation in a building strategy related experts degree program will likewise be considered for the temporary position. The chose assistant will get lodging in Washington, D.C. an estimation of more than $5,000 just as a $2,100 payment to help with living and travel costs. For directions on rounding out a 2018 WISE application, or to download an application, visit www.wise-intern.org. Improve your Vowels A Conversation with Brad Raney Brad Raney spoke to the WorkSource Professional Network on September 23.   He is the author of Improve Your VOWELS, Improve Your Career! The A,E,I,O,Us of Finding Your Perfect Job!”   Brad’s job seeking wisdom doesn’t stem from his personal job search; he’s happily employed as a sales manager with a local television station here in Jacksonville.   His presentations draw on his work with his sales team during this brutal recession, and what he says about sales applies directly to people looking for work. Brad starts his conversation by recalling how he felt when he looked at the sales forecasts for the local market for 2009.   The picture was grim.   The recession had tightened its grip on our local economy, and projections were that the sales volume would be down 25 â€" 28%.   “Basically, that meant that thirteen years of growth in the market would disappear in one year,” he says. “It was devastating for our sales staff, who were all on commission only.” Brad started thinking about how he would keep his staff motivated during what promised to be a terrible year for earnings.    He went back to something his father had said to him often: “If you can’t make something, learn something.”  He decided that the best way for staff to stay motivated during a tough year was to “focus on the process, and not on the outcome.” So Brad developed a series of sales meeting topics focused on what the team could control, rather than what they could not.   He eventually turned the topics into a series for other organizations and finally, into a book.   The vowels he turned into motivational presentations are: A for Attitude E for Energy and Effort I for Integrity; both yours and the companies you choose to pursue O for Outlook U for Uniqueness; what makes you different from the competition  The principles apply to a job search just as they do to sales (we insist all the time that they are one and the same skill.) In a down market, focusing on the quality of your search rather than the quality of your outcomes may be the best way to stay focused and measure success.   If you revise your resume and suddenly get several interview requests, that’s progress â€" even if you did not get the offer. 7 Ways to Screen Potential Candidates Online There are many terms for it in the corporate recruiting world: data mining, identity research, online  screening  or social recruiting. No matter the term, more than 90 percent of employers say they  use social media to find employees. For most employers, this online screening is an important part of their due diligence using public  information posted by the candidates themselves. If you, like most employers, are planning on looking  into the Internet presence of your potential hires, here are a few ways to make sure you do it right. 1. Start With a Search You may be surprised just how much information you can find with a Google search, but it would be  your first step when digging into a potential employee. Of course, a search can become clouded with  results if a candidate has a common name, so dig a bit deeper into their resume to cross-reference employment claims, association membership or volunteer work. Google can supply a wealth of  information if you can target your search properly. Opening a Google Alert on each of your candidates’  names can provide ongoing monitoring throughout the application and interview process. 2. Don’t Wait to Check Their Profiles If you want to get an accurate view of a candidate’s social media profile, it is important to be  proactive. Start researching them before your first contact to arrange an interview or call. Though  they are actively searching for jobs, many candidates can be short-sighted in regards to their online  personas, only cleaning them up once they know someone is interested. However, a 2010 Technisource  study showed that 50 percent of applicants would not change or delete content from their profiles,  even if they knew a potential employer would be checking their page. 3. Look for Repetitive Behavior, Not Isolated Incidents Taken on their own, some pictures or status updates should not immediately invalidate an applicant.  It’s important to be realistic about employee behavior. Look beyond occasional images and posts to  see if the applicant has a personality or sense of humor that would fit with your company. Only if the  candidate shows a pattern of objectionable behavior should you consider losing their application. 4. Find Candidates Who Build a Brand While too many potential employees may torpedo their job hopes with inappropriate pictures, political  rants or dubious associations, just as many will be responsible administrators of their online persona.  These candidates will be readily identifiable with even modest digging. Here are a few things to look for  on major social networks: Facebook â€" Look for candidates who share content related to their industry, rather than updates  about where they partied last night. Even better, just stick to the Info Page to get a sense of how  the candidate portrays themselves. This might not show you who is a party animal, but it will  help you avoid some ethical and legal gray areas. LinkedIn â€" LinkedIn should be every recruiter’s dream. Many people will use it just to share their  job status and resumes, but with the wide range of discussion forums and online networking  tools, LinkedIn makes it easy to identify candidates who are engaged in the industry and looking  to advance. Of all the social networks, searching LinkedIn should give the clearest snapshot of  what sort of employee a candidate might be. Twitter â€" Twitter gives much more visibility for online screening, and it can say a lot about  any candidate. While Facebook pictures can tell you a lot about someone, how a candidate  interacts with a global audience can be more telling. Look for people who engage positively and  intelligibly with people and companies. 5. Don’t Penalize Responsible Candidates It can be tempting to respond negatively to prospective employees who have their online presence so  locked-down (or nonexistent) that you can’t find any information on them. Is this candidate too good to  be true or just hiding something? More often than not, it just means that the candidate is a responsible  manager of their online presence. Negativity bias is a natural thing for recruiters who are denied information, but a potential employee  who is responsible enough to tend their social media will probably make a responsible employee.  Rather than penalizing employees who show little information, dig into the information they have  provided. Call their references, dig through their contacts on LinkedIn and prepare some extra questions  for an interview. 6. Be Consistent With Your Screening While these public online searches may not be as regulated as a background check, employers should  still be careful with what they find. It’s easy to discriminate with information found online, especially  since people willingly provide so much through social media. Make sure that you are only screening  candidates to see if they would be an appropriate fit for your company culture and work ethic. It is  much harder for a candidate to prove discrimination occurred following an online search, but creating  inconsistent screening methods is an easy way to land in hot water. 7. Follow Up With Candidates Finally, don’t let your screening be the end of the story. If a candidate looks like a great employee on  paper, don’t let a few online indiscretions rule them out. Follow up on their interests and passions in an  interview and ask for reasonable clarification of any concerns you may have. The Two Part Key to Productivity Have you ever noticed a highly productive person and wondered how they did it?What makes them so organized; so effective; so on-top of things?evalIt just doesn’t seem fair!Most productive people aren’t trying to make your life miserable they are just living their own lives the best way that they know how. I’m that said person that always looks like they have all their ducks in a row. I must admit however it wasn’t always the case. In fact for most of my life I was the in one ear out the other girl. I would constantly forget about schedule changes, important to do’s and even everyday tasks.The reason behind my forgetfulness was because I was rushing from one thing to the other both literally and figuratively. But this all changed when I discovered a two part key to productivity. The bonus was that it was not only something easy but it took minimal effort to get started.During my unproductive time, and as always, I was on a diet. I was keeping a food journal to track every la st bite I took. I realized that I could apply the same technique to the way I used my time. Much like a food journal a time journal allowed me to map the hours I was the most productive as well as identify hours in which I was wasting time.For instance, I was able to identify key blocks of time that I was not doing much at all, instead I was watching TV, browsing Social Media, and going out for my third cup of coffee.By tracking my unproductive times I was also able to detect my most productive times. I was well on my way to making the adjustments I needed in order to ensure that I was using my time wisely and that I was being my most productive every chance I got. With my first task of identifying unproductive and productive times completed, my second task was to organize my time into a workable schedule. I scheduled my usage of time with a time budget. In this case a time budget is just like a financial budget; I was able to allocate a number of hours This works especially well fo r hours outside of work. For example I was able to budget 30 minutes every day to working out, this equaled 15 hours a month; and/or 5 hours every week spending time with friends which equaled 20 hours a month. These were two items I always claimed I didn’t have the time for. To me this was a fun and interesting way to keep track of and organize my time. A time budget also works perfectly when studying for a master’s degree or certification because it can keep time in perspective. To recap, a time journal will identify how time is being used, while a time budget will organize time in a productive manner.
